Details
- Bronco and Prado leathers are aniline dyed for a vintage appearance using centuries-old tanning techniques and layering wax to achieve a distinct patina.
- Aniline-dyed leather is hand-finished to accentuate its natural color variations, distinct texture, and other unique features.
- Bronco Whiskey leather is complemented by our Reclaimed Umber finish and brass-finished nailheads; while Prado Java is complimented by our Stone finish (no nailheads).
- Craftsman-built frames are constructed using solid, reinforced hardwood for lasting strength and superior stability.
- Made in America—this collection was handcrafted by upholstery artisans in North Carolina.
- Arhaus upholstery is made using wood certified by the Sustainable Forestry Initiative.
- Frames feature a no-sag, recycled-steel, sinuous support system beneath seat cushions for evenly dispersed, firm yet flexible comfort.
- Backrests are sustained by flexible, sinuous springs for resilient support and stability.
- Seat-cushion cores contain flexible, interconnected recycled-steel coils, which provide additional support and continuous comfort.
- Cushion cores are made with dense, eco-friendly foam made partly from sustainable, plant-based material.
- Seat cushions are padded with sterilized down, feathers, and poly-fiber to create a relaxing, “sink-into” feel.
- Cushions are wrapped in cotton, down-proof casings to maintain their shape. Channel-stitching keeps padding in place for added resilience.

Care
- Arhaus furnishings are designed to withstand everyday use; however normal wear and tear is reflective of your care and use.
- Depending on the fabric selected for your upholstery, certain standard cleaning codes may be designated, indicating how to care for it.
- Our leathers can be easily spot-cleaned using a dry cloth to remove dust and dirt.
- Bronco and Prado leathers can be cleaned more thoroughly using wax-free leather cleaner and conditioner.
- Spot-clean oil-based spills on leather by blotting with a clean, soft cloth. Oil should absorb completely into the leather in a short time.
- Spot-clean other liquid spills on leather by blotting with mild soap and distilled water. Follow by wiping the area with distilled water. Use a clean, soft, and absorbent cloth. Allow to air dry.
- Apply leather conditioner using a clean, undyed cloth. Allow your upholstery to air dry before gently buffing to finish.
- Avoid using harsh cleaners or solvents, as these could leave marks or otherwise damage leather finishes.
- Spot-clean upholstery using a clean, absorbent, undyed cloth with a blotting motion. Blot from the outside towards the middle of the soiled area to prevent rings. Never scrub.
- Occasionally dust lacquered wood surfaces with a soft, dry cloth and non-wax furniture polish to keep finishes looking their best.
- Do not clean wood surfaces using abrasives, harsh, corrosive chemicals, or care products containing ammonia or silicone, as these could damage finishes and wood surfaces.
- Expertly fitted fabrics and hand-finished leathers are hand-sewn. To help prevent these materials from fading over time, avoid placing indoor upholstery in direct sunlight or near sources of heat or moisture.
- Cushions and toss pillows may show signs of wear and lose shape after use. To help prevent this, periodically rotate cushions and toss pillows to distribute wear.
- Vacuum your upholstery occasionally, using upholstery and crevice attachments to clean up loose particles.
- Before cleaning, pre-test upholstery cleaners for color loss and compatibility by applying a small amount to a hidden section of fabric.
- If you are mixing cleaners, dilute the mixture using distilled water. Be careful not to over-wet your furniture.
- For overall cleaning or to clean any overly soiled upholstery, we recommend contacting a professional cleaning service.
